Output 3c768539a09e3a87f1c97886d1a8f309ea0ea462986b9b2fc2715b968038ee34:5

value
158421407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4117631fe0c14dbec5820da2afd00b05a919f6d OP_EQUAL
address
MW9g2VnDyZoRAzpQ1fwMmonZ3ATjfxB6tG
transaction
3c768539a09e3a87f1c97886d1a8f309ea0ea462986b9b2fc2715b968038ee34
spent
true